Only non-routable (private) IPv4 addresses are used on the home networks. This triggers the use of translators of various kinds. That the core only runs IPv6 complicates the matter further, but not beyond what can be maintained and run.
The components for IPv6 to IPv4 are:
• Translating IP directly (NAT-PT), and copying the user’s data from one connection to another (FAITH). Cooperation with the totd DNS proxy is needed to get the connections needing translation to the translators.
• TRT (Transport Relay Translator) and one-to-one translation (6tunnel).
• Application specific solutions (for FTP).
The components for IPv4 to IPv6 are:
• TRT (Transport Relay Translator), 6tunnel
• Application specific translators (HTTP proxy and FTP)
